Kurtis's usage pattern, beyond the headline number

Splitting Kurtis's full recorded timeline at 1981, 63% of its total births fall in the more recent half of the record versus 37% in the earlier half -- usage has skewed toward the present, not a one-decade spike. Its quietest year on record was 1934, with just 5 recorded births -- worth weighing against the 1989 peak of 624 to see the full range of the name's swing in popularity.

Frequently Asked Questions

How popular is the name Kurtis?
Since 1934, Social Security records show 18,138 babies named Kurtis. Across the full SSA archive it ranks #874 of 45,481 boys' names by total births. In 2025, it holds #2,734 of 13,930 among boys. Its busiest year on record was 1989, with 624 births.

When was Kurtis most popular?
Kurtis was most popular in the 1980s decade with 4,861 total births. The single peak year was 1989.
Where is Kurtis most popular?
The top states for the name Kurtis are California (2,065 births), Michigan (1,197 births), Ohio (1,121 births).
How long has the name Kurtis been used?
The SSA has tracked Kurtis since 1934 -- 92 years through the most recent 2025 data.
